Definition of trim
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of trim is as below...
Trim (v. t.) To
adjust,
as a ship, by
arranging
the
cargo,
or
disposing
the
weight
of
persons
or
goods,
so
equally
on each side of the
center
and at each end, that she shall sit well on the water and sail well; as, to trim a ship, or a
boat..
